The Unsung Hero of Door Security: The Strike Plate
The humble strike plate: often an afterthought, yet absolutely critical to your home's defense. It's the metal plate mortised into your door jamb, where the latch or deadbolt engages to keep the door securely closed. While locks get all the attention, the strike plate is the anchor that transforms a simple latch into a robust security measure. Overlooking its importance is a gamble few can afford to take.

Exposing the Weak Points
Unfortunately, many homes are equipped with substandard strike plates. These are often made from thin, flimsy metal and secured with short screws that barely penetrate the door jamb.
This creates significant vulnerabilities:
-
Insufficient Screw Length: Short screws only anchor to the jamb itself, offering little resistance to brute force. A swift kick can easily split the wood, dislodging the screws and rendering the lock useless.
-
Compromised Metal Integrity: A strike plate made of weak, thin metal can be easily bent or broken, again defeating the purpose of the lock.
-
Poor Installation: Even a high-quality strike plate is only as good as its installation. Gaps, loose screws, or improper alignment can compromise its effectiveness.
These weaknesses invite forced entry.
The Imperative of Correct Installation and Routine Maintenance
Investing in a quality strike plate is only half the battle. Proper installation is paramount. This means using long screws (at least 3 inches) that reach into the wall stud behind the jamb. Securing to the frame’s stud dramatically increases the door's resistance to forced entry.
Beyond installation, regular maintenance is crucial. Check periodically for loose screws, signs of wear or damage, and ensure the strike plate remains properly aligned with the latch or bolt.
Neglecting these simple checks can negate all the initial security benefits. A proactive approach to strike plate maintenance will significantly increase the security of your entry points, protecting your property and loved ones.

The Powerhouse: Drills and Drill Bits
A drill is the engine of this operation. You'll be using it to create pilot holes, enlarge existing mortises, and potentially even create entirely new recesses for your strike plate.
- Corded vs. Cordless?: Corded drills offer consistent power, ideal for larger projects or when dealing with hardwoods. Cordless drills provide unmatched freedom and convenience, especially for smaller jobs and tight spaces.
- Variable Speed is Key: A variable speed drill gives you precise control, preventing wood splitting and allowing for gradual adjustments.
The drill is only as good as the bits it holds. A selection of drill bits is crucial for tackling various tasks:
- Twist Bits: These are your general-purpose workhorses, perfect for creating pilot holes for screws.
- Auger Bits: Designed for boring clean, deep holes, especially useful for older, softer woods.
- Spade Bits: Need to enlarge an existing mortise quickly? Spade bits are your go-to, but exercise caution to avoid splintering.
- Forstner Bits: For flush-mounted strike plates, Forstner bits create clean, flat-bottomed recesses that showcase a professional finish. Their precision is unmatched.
- Hole Saws: Deadbolt strike plates often require larger, circular openings. Hole saws are specifically designed for this purpose, creating clean, round holes with minimal effort.

The Fasteners: Securing Your Security
The screws that hold your strike plate in place are the final line of defense against forced entry. Choosing the right screws is just as important as choosing the right strike plate.
- Wood Screws: Opt for high-quality wood screws with a flathead or countersunk design. This ensures the screw head sits flush with the strike plate, preventing interference with the latch or deadbolt.
- Long Screws: This is where you can significantly enhance your security. Ditch the short screws that come with most strike plates and invest in longer screws – at least 3 inches – that reach into the wall stud behind the door jamb. This dramatically increases the strike plate's resistance to forced entry.

The Humble Standard Strike Plate
The standard strike plate is the most common type. You'll find it in many homes. It's often the default choice in new construction. It's a basic metal plate with a simple opening for the door latch.
It's usually installed with short screws that only penetrate the door jamb, offering minimal resistance to forced entry. Its main limitation is its inherent weakness against anything beyond a casual push.
Think of it as a symbolic gesture of security, rather than a robust deterrent.
Extended Lip Strike Plate: A Cosmetic Fix with a Security Boost
The extended lip strike plate offers a practical solution for two common issues. First, it can cover up damage around the door jamb. Second, it addresses minor misalignment between the latch and strike plate.
The extended lip provides a larger surface area, allowing for a more forgiving fit. It also offers a marginal increase in security compared to the standard plate, particularly if installed with longer screws.
However, its primary function is often cosmetic. It shouldn't be mistaken for a true high-security solution. While it improves aesthetics and offers a slight security edge, it's still vulnerable.
High-Security Strike Plate: Fortifying Your Doorway
When true security is the goal, the high-security strike plate is the clear choice. These strike plates are constructed from heavy-gauge steel. Their reinforced designs provide significantly greater resistance to forced entry.
The key difference lies in their construction and installation. They are typically installed with extra-long screws. These screws penetrate deep into the door frame stud. This provides a secure anchor that can withstand significant force.
Features of a High-Security Strike Plate
- Heavy-Gauge Steel: Resists bending and breaking.
- Reinforced Design: Engineered to distribute force.
- Longer, Stronger Screws: Anchors deep into the wall stud.
- Often Includes a Box Strike: Encloses the latch bolt for added protection.
Benefits of a High-Security Strike Plate
- Increased Resistance to Forced Entry: Provides a significant deterrent to burglars.
- Enhanced Home Security: Offers peace of mind knowing your door is well-protected.
- Improved Door Alignment: Contributes to smoother door operation.
Choosing the right strike plate is about matching your needs to the level of security you require. While a standard strike plate may suffice for interior doors, exterior doors demand the robust protection of a high-security option. It's an investment in your safety and peace of mind.

Preparation: Laying the Foundation for Success
The preparation phase is arguably the most critical. A thorough assessment and accurate marking will save you time and frustration later on. It's where you ensure a solid base for your security upgrade.
Assessing the Door Jamb and Mortise
Begin by carefully inspecting the existing door jamb and mortise (the recessed area where the strike plate sits). Look for any signs of damage such as cracks, splinters, or rot. These weaknesses can significantly reduce the effectiveness of your strike plate.
If damage is present, consider reinforcing the jamb with wood filler or epoxy before proceeding. Make sure any existing strike plate is fully removed. Scrape away any paint buildup around the mortise to ensure a flush fit for the new plate.
Accurate Marking is Paramount
Precision is key. If a strike plate is being installed, it’s imperative to use the existing latch plate as a guide. Carefully align the new strike plate with the latch bolt, ensuring it will engage smoothly.
Trace the outline of the strike plate onto the jamb using a sharp pencil. Accuracy here will determine the ease and effectiveness of the installation. If replacing an old strike plate, use its screw holes as a guide, if possible, but be sure they align with the new plate.
Pilot Holes: Preventing Wood Splitting
Drilling pilot holes is a crucial step, especially when working with hardwood jambs. These holes prevent the wood from splitting when you install the screws. Use a drill bit slightly smaller than the diameter of the screws you'll be using.
Pilot holes are not optional; they are essential for a clean and secure installation. Drill the pilot holes at the marked screw locations, ensuring they are deep enough to accommodate the length of the screws. A self-centering drill bit can make this task easier and more precise.
Installation: Securing the Strike Plate
With the preparation complete, you're now ready to physically install the strike plate. This step requires careful alignment and secure fastening.
Securing the Strike Plate with Appropriate Screws
Position the strike plate within the traced outline and align the screw holes with the pilot holes you drilled. Use high-quality wood screws of the correct length. Longer screws that reach into the wall stud behind the jamb offer significantly greater security.
Begin by hand-tightening the screws to avoid stripping the screw heads. Then, use a screwdriver to firmly secure the strike plate. Avoid over-tightening, as this can damage the wood.
Ensuring Proper Latch Bolt Alignment
Alignment is everything. After securing the strike plate, test the door to ensure the latch bolt engages smoothly and securely with the strike plate opening. If the latch bolt binds or catches, adjustment is necessary.
Misalignment can be caused by several factors, including an improperly positioned strike plate or a warped door. Addressing this issue early is crucial for the long-term reliability of your door.
Countersinking for a Flush Finish
Using a countersink bit creates a recess for the screw heads, allowing them to sit flush with the surface of the strike plate. This not only looks more professional but also prevents the screws from protruding and potentially interfering with the door's operation.
A flush screw installation is a hallmark of a professional job. If you skipped the countersinking step, consider backing out the screws and doing it now. The improvement in appearance and functionality is well worth the effort.
Adjustments and Finishing: Achieving Perfection
The final phase involves fine-tuning the installation to ensure smooth operation and a professional appearance. This is where you transform a good installation into a great one.
Adjusting for Smooth Operation
If the door doesn't latch smoothly, carefully assess the alignment between the latch bolt and the strike plate. Small adjustments to the strike plate position can make a big difference.
Loosen the screws slightly and gently shift the strike plate until the door latches easily. Retighten the screws securely once you've achieved optimal alignment. Patience and precision are key here. You may need to test the door multiple times, making minor adjustments until everything functions perfectly.
Refining the Mortise with a Chisel
If the strike plate doesn't sit flush with the jamb, you may need to refine the mortise using a chisel. This involves carefully removing small amounts of wood to create a perfectly level surface for the strike plate.
Use a sharp chisel and work slowly, removing only a small amount of wood at a time. This is an art that takes patience. A dull chisel is more dangerous than a sharp one, so be sure to keep your tools well-maintained.

The Vulnerable Door Frame: Reinforcement Strategies
The door frame itself is often a point of weakness exploited by intruders. A standard door frame can splinter and break under sustained force, even with a high-quality strike plate installed. Reinforcing the door frame is therefore paramount.
One effective method is to install metal reinforcement plates. These plates are typically L-shaped and designed to be mounted on the inside of the door frame, around the strike plate area. They distribute the force of an impact across a wider area of the frame, making it significantly more resistant to forced entry.
Another crucial technique involves using longer screws to secure the frame to the wall studs. The standard screws used during initial door installation are often too short to effectively engage with the studs, providing minimal resistance against a forceful kick. Replace these with screws that are at least 3 inches long, ensuring they penetrate deep into the wall studs for maximum holding power. For enhanced protection, consider specialized door frame reinforcement kits that include both metal plates and long, high-strength screws.
Screw Selection: The Unsung Heroes of Door Security
The type of screws used to install the strike plate and secure the door frame may seem like a minor detail, but they play a vital role in overall security. Using the wrong screws can render even the most robust strike plate virtually useless.
Opt for high-quality wood screws made from hardened steel. These screws are significantly stronger and more resistant to breakage than standard brass or coated screws. Ensure the screws are of the correct length for the strike plate you're using. They should penetrate deeply into the door frame, ideally reaching the wall stud behind it.
Avoid using drywall screws, as they are brittle and prone to snapping under pressure. The ideal screw type will have deep threads that bite firmly into the wood, providing a secure and lasting hold. Consider using security screws with unique head designs to further deter tampering and removal.

Addressing Latch Misalignment
One of the most frequent frustrations is a misaligned latch. The telltale sign? The door doesn't close smoothly, requiring a forceful slam or jiggle to engage the latch. This not only compromises security, but also puts undue stress on the door and frame.
Diagnosing the Culprit
Start by visually inspecting the alignment. Is the latch bolt hitting the top, bottom, or side of the strike plate opening? This will inform your corrective action.
Solutions for a Smooth Latch
-
Minor Adjustments: Loosen the strike plate screws and gently shift its position up, down, left, or right. Even a millimeter can make a difference. Retighten the screws, ensuring the plate is secure.
-
Mortise Modification: If the misalignment is more severe, you may need to carefully file or chisel the mortise (the recess in the door jamb where the strike plate sits). Use a fine-toothed file or sharp chisel to gradually remove small amounts of material. Test the door's operation frequently to avoid over-correcting.
-
Extended Lip Strike Plates: In some cases, an extended lip strike plate can provide a convenient workaround, covering minor misalignments or damage to the jamb.
Repairing Stripped Screw Holes
Stripped screw holes are another common nuisance. Over-tightening screws, using screws that are too small, or dealing with deteriorated wood can all lead to this issue. A wobbly strike plate offers little security.
Proven Repair Strategies
-
The Toothpick and Glue Method: A classic for a reason. Insert toothpicks or small wood slivers coated in wood glue into the stripped hole. Allow the glue to dry completely, then trim the excess. You now have a solid base for the screw to grip.
-
Screw Anchors: These handy inserts provide a secure anchor point in weakened wood. Choose anchors that are appropriate for wood and the size of your screws.
-
Upsizing the Screw: A simple solution, but be mindful. Use a slightly larger screw of the same type (flathead, countersunk) to avoid damaging the strike plate.
Rectifying Door Jamb Damage
Damage to the door jamb around the mortise can significantly compromise the strike plate's effectiveness. Cracks, splits, or rot weaken the wood, making it easier for an intruder to force entry.
Restoration Techniques
-
Wood Filler for Minor Damage: For small cracks or holes, wood filler is your friend. Apply the filler liberally, allow it to dry completely, then sand it smooth and paint to match the jamb.
-
Reinforcing with Wood Shims: Larger areas of damage may require reinforcement. Carefully insert wood shims into the gaps, securing them with wood glue and small nails or screws. Trim the shims flush with the jamb and finish with wood filler and paint.
-
Professional Repair: For extensive damage, especially rot, consider consulting a professional carpenter. They can assess the structural integrity of the jamb and recommend the most effective repair or replacement options. Don't underestimate the importance of a solid door frame.

Eye Protection: A Clear View, A Safe View
Safety glasses or goggles are paramount. Debris, such as wood splinters or metal shavings, can easily become airborne during drilling, chiseling, or hammering.
These projectiles can cause serious eye injuries, ranging from minor irritation to permanent vision damage. Always wear eye protection that meets ANSI Z87.1 standards for impact resistance. Make sure your eyes are covered and safe.
Respiratory Protection: Breathing Easy
Working with wood, especially treated wood, generates dust particles that can be harmful when inhaled. Prolonged exposure to sawdust can irritate the respiratory system and exacerbate existing conditions like asthma.
A dust mask or respirator filters out these particles, protecting your lungs from potential damage. Choose a mask rated N95 or higher for optimal filtration efficiency.
Hand Protection: Grip and Guard
Gloves provide a secure grip on tools, reducing the risk of slips and accidents. They also offer a barrier against splinters, cuts, and abrasions.
Select gloves that fit comfortably and allow for dexterity. Leather or synthetic gloves with reinforced palms are ideal for strike plate installation.

Why is drilling a deeper strike plate hole important?
A deeper strike plate hole allows the door latch to extend further into the frame. This makes it much harder to force the door open, significantly improving your home security. Essentially, it provides a longer "bite" for the latch.
What tools do I need to drill a strike plate hole?
You'll need a drill, appropriately sized drill bits (based on your latch size and strike plate specs), a pencil for marking, safety glasses, and potentially a chisel and hammer to refine the hole. Following a guide on how to drill a strike plate hole will help you select the correct drill bits.
What size drill bit should I use to drill the strike plate hole?
The size depends on the diameter and depth needed for your specific door latch and strike plate. Refer to the manufacturer's specifications for both. A slightly oversized hole might be preferable to avoid binding but be sure to stay within strike plate coverage. If you're unsure how to drill a strike plate hole properly, it's best to start small and gradually increase the size.
How do I avoid damaging my door frame when drilling?
Use proper drilling technique: steady pressure, correct drill speed, and pilot holes. Mark your drilling area clearly. Be particularly careful near the edges of the frame to prevent splintering.
